一、基於Token進行用戶認證 創建相應數據庫 class member_type(models.Model): mtype = models.CharField(max_length=50) def __unicode__(self): return ...
源碼剖析Django REST framework的認證方式 由Django的CBV模式流程,可以知道在url匹配完成后,會執行自定義的類中的as view方法。 如果自定義的類中沒有定義as view方法,根據面向對象中類的繼承可以知道,則會執行其父類View中的as view方法 在Django的View的as view方法中,又會調用dispatch方法。 現在來看看Django restf ...
2018-08-25 18:42 1 727 推薦指數:
一、基於Token進行用戶認證 創建相應數據庫 class member_type(models.Model): mtype = models.CharField(max_length=50) def __unicode__(self): return ...
一、簡介 Django REST Framework(簡稱DRF),是一個用於構建Web API的強大且靈活的工具包。 先說說REST:REST是一種Web API設計標准,是目前比較成熟的一套互聯網應用程序的API設計理論。REST這個詞,是Roy ...
目錄 Django rest framework(1)----認證 Django rest framework(2)----權限 Django rest framework(3)----節流 Django rest framework(4)----版本 Django ...
django rest framework 官網 django rest framework 之 認證(一) django rest framework 之 權限(二) django rest framework 之 節流(三) django rest framework ...
一.Authentication用戶認證配置 1.四種驗證及官網描述: BasicAuthentication 此身份驗證方案使用HTTP基本身份驗證,根據用戶的用戶名和密碼進行簽名 ...
使用Dango rest framework時,有時需要raise APIException到前端,為了統一錯誤返回格式,我們需要對exception的格式進行調整。 方法: 1. 在project/utils目錄下新建exceptions.py 內容: 2. ...
RESTful API 認證 和 Web 應用不同,RESTful APIs 通常是無狀態的, 也就意味着不應使用 sessions 或 cookies, 因此每個請求應附帶某種授權憑證,因為用戶授權狀態可能沒通過 sessions 或 cookies 維護, 常用的做法是每個請求都發送一個 ...
Json Web Token 1、JWT簡介 JWT 是一個開放標准(RFC 7519),它定義了一種用於簡潔,自包含的用於通信雙方之間以 JSON 對象的形式安全傳遞信息的方法。JWT 可以使用 HMAC 算法或者是 RSA 的公鑰密鑰對進行簽名。它具備兩個特點: 簡潔 ...